Cylinder Head Assembly Overview, Engine Code CBFA
• Always replace the cylinder head bolts.
• Always replace self locking nuts, bolts which have been tightened to specifications as well as gaskets and O-rings.
• The plastic protectors installed to protect the open valves must only be removed immediately before installing the cylinder head.
• When replacing the cylinder head or cylinder head gasket, the coolant must be completely replaced.

Cylinder Head Bolt Tightening Sequence and Specification
Special tools, testers and auxiliary items required
• Torque wrench 5-50 Nm (VAG 1331)
- Tighten the new cylinder head bolts in 3 passes in sequence - 1 through 5 - as follows:
- Tighten the bolts to 40 Nm.
- Using a TORX(R) bit, tighten an additional 90° (1/4 turn).
- Using a TORX(R) bit, tighten an additional 90° (1/4 turn).
- Tighten the new bolts - arrows - to 8 Nm.
- Tighten the bolts - arrows - using a TORX(R) bit an additional 90° (1/4).
• There is no requirement to retighten the cylinder head bolts after repairs.
Checking Cylinder Head for Distortion
Special tools, testers and auxiliary items required
• Feeler gauge
• Straight edge
- Check the cylinder head for distortion using a straight edge and feeler gauge in several places.
• Max. permissible distortion: 0.05 mm
